Hello i have phantom v1.1.1 with a defect motor, the probem is that the rc store don't have the motor, but they have motors for a phantom 2 and the internet says that it are also 2212 920kv motors.
So do they fit or are they more powerfull or do they need more amps???

You are good to go, make sure you order the right one (CW,CCW).

Also, just some advice:

Instead of desoldering the 3 wires from the ESC cut them and solder the cables back together with some shrinking tubing. The motor is soldered to the ESC board not to a hole like usually electronics do, so any overheating or pulling of the cables to desolder them will damage the ESC ruining your project, so instead cut the wires from the old motor and solder the new motor to those wires.

Just my 2 cents.
